|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 761 人关注过本帖
标题:[求助]语法错误 (操作符丢失)
只看楼主 加入收藏
jeanliang
Rank: 1
等 级:新手上路
帖 子:37
专家分:0
注 册:2007-9-29
收藏
 问题点数:0 回复次数:2 
[求助]语法错误 (操作符丢失)
语法错误 (操作符丢失) 在查询表达式 'state>0 and bbsTypeTitleId=' 中。

dim modelName
modelName=request("modelName")
Dim bbsTypeTitleId
bbsTypeTitleId=request("bbsTypeTitleId")
 '获取问题记录
dim rsQR,sqlQR
 set rsQR=server.CreateObject("adodb.recordset")
 sqlQR="select * from v_otherBBS  where state>0 and bbsTypeTitleId="&bbsTypeTitleId
 rsQR.open sqlQR,conn,1,3

<tr><td align="center"><%=ShowPager(totalRecord,MaxPerPage,CurrentPage,"index.asp",null)%></td>
</tr>

分页函数:

Public Function ShowPager(TotalNumber,MaxPerPage,CurrentPage,Filename,Linkcount)
  Dim tmpstr
  Dim n '总页数
  If totalnumber Mod maxperpage=0 Then  
   n= totalnumber \ maxperpage  
  Else
   n= totalnumber \ maxperpage+1  
  End If
 
  If instr(filename,"?")>0 Then
   filename = filename&"&"
  Else
   filename = filename&"?"
  End If
  
  '=============================
  '# style 1  (首 上 当 下 尾 跳)
  '=============================
  '转到xx页脚本
  Dim strJS
  strJS="<script language='javascript'>"&vbcrlf
  strJS=strJS&"function gopage() {"&vbcrlf
  strJS=strJS&"if(window.event.keyCode==13) {"&vbcrlf
  strJS=strJS&"var pageno=document.all['pageno'].value;"&vbcrlf
  strJS=strJS&"var goto='"&filename&"page='+pageno;"&vbcrlf
  strJS=strJS&"document.location.href=goto;"&vbcrlf
  strJS=strJS&"}}"&vbcrlf
  strJS=strJS&"</"&"script>"&vbcrlf
  tmpstr = tmpstr & strJS
 
  tmpstr = tmpstr & "<table width=99% align='center'>" & vbcrlf
  tmpstr = tmpstr & "<tr><td align='center' width='40%'>" & vbcrlf
  tmpstr = tmpstr & " [页次 <font color=red><b>" & CurrentPage & "</b></font>/" & n & "] [总共 " & totalnumber & " 条]"
  tmpstr = tmpstr & "</td><td align='center' width='60%'>" & vbcrlf
  If CurrentPage<2 Then
   tmpstr = tmpstr & "[<font face=Webdings color=gray>9</font>] [<font face=Webdings color=gray>7</font>] "
  Else  
   tmpstr = tmpstr & "[<a class='news' href='"&filename&"page=1' title='首页'><font face=Webdings>9</font></a>] "
   tmpstr = tmpstr & "[<a class='news' href='"&filename&"page="&CurrentPage-1&"' title='上一页'><font face=Webdings>7</font></a>] "
  End If

  tmpstr = tmpstr & "<input type='text' name='pageno' size=2 maxlength=10 value="¤tpage&" onKeyDown='gopage()' class='input' style='font-size:10px;font-family:arial;width:20px;'>"
  
  If n-currentpage<1 Then  
   tmpstr = tmpstr & " [<font face=Webdings color=gray>8</font>] [<font face=Webdings color=gray>:</font>] "  
  Else  
   tmpstr = tmpstr & " [<a class='news' href='"&filename&"page="&(CurrentPage+1)&"' title='下一页'><font face=Webdings>8</font></a>]"
   tmpstr = tmpstr & " [<a class='news' href='"&filename&"page="&n&"' title='尾页'><font face=Webdings>:</font></a>]"
  End If
  tmpstr = tmpstr & "</td></tr></table>"
 
  
  ShowPager = tmpstr
 End Function
%>

------------------------------------------------------------------------------------------------------------------------------------------------------------
别人编的程序我维护,实在是菜鸟不会改了~~~
bbsTypeTitleId="&bbsTypeTitleId改成=1的话,点击下一页显示正常,不改的话就出现上面提示的错误了
望各位大大们出手帮忙啊!谢谢了~~
搜索更多相关主题的帖子: 操作符 语法 
2008-11-21 15:24
yms123
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:209
帖 子:12488
专家分:19042
注 册:2004-7-17
收藏
得分:0 
很明显错误说明已经说明了
bbsTypeTitleId=request("bbsTypeTitleId")
这句话bbsTypeTitleId没有得到值
2008-11-21 17:40
jeanliang
Rank: 1
等 级:新手上路
帖 子:37
专家分:0
注 册:2007-9-29
收藏
得分:0 
谢谢版主,问题解决了

2008-11-24 15:34
快速回复:[求助]语法错误 (操作符丢失)
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.032373 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ved